1. What is End of Lease Cleaning?
End-of-lease cleaning, also known as bond cleaning, is a thorough deep cleaning of a rental property before handing back the keys. It ensures that the property meets the landlord’s cleanliness standards, which is usually outlined in the lease agreement.
Typical End of Lease Cleaning Checklist:
- Deep cleaning of kitchen appliances, including oven and stovetop
- Scrubbing and disinfecting bathrooms, sinks, and toilets
- Vacuuming and mopping all floors and carpets
- Wiping down walls, baseboards, and doors
- Removing dust, cobwebs, and stains
- Cleaning windows, blinds, and light fixtures
Most landlords conduct a final inspection, and failure to meet cleanliness standards may result in a deduction from your bond refund.
2. How Much Does End of Lease Cleaning Cost in Darwin?
The cost of end-of-lease cleaning in Darwin varies based on several factors, including the size of the property, the level of cleanliness required, and whether additional services like carpet steam cleaning are needed.
Average Prices for End of Lease Cleaning in Darwin:
Property Size |
Estimated Cost (AUD) |
Studio/1-Bedroom |
$150 – $250 |
2-Bedroom Unit |
$250 – $350 |
3-Bedroom House |
$350 – $500 |
4+ Bedroom House |
$500 – $700+ |
Additional Costs:
- Carpet steam cleaning: $50 – $100 per room
- Flea treatment (for pet owners): $80 – $150
- External window cleaning: $50 – $200
While these prices may seem high at first, failing to clean properly could lead to losing hundreds or even thousands from your bond refund.
3. Factors That Affect the Cost of End of Lease Cleaning
1. Property Size & Condition
Larger homes require more time and effort to clean, which increases the price. If the property is extremely dirty or neglected, cleaners may charge extra for stubborn stains, mold removal, or excessive grime buildup.
2. Carpet and Upholstery Cleaning
Many rental agreements require steam cleaning of carpets before moving out. This can significantly increase the cost but ensures compliance with the lease terms.
3. Additional Cleaning Services
Some properties may require extra services like:
- Outdoor area cleaning (patio, balcony, driveway)
- Garage and storage area cleaning
- Wall stain removal and repainting
4. Cleaning Company vs. DIY Approach
Hiring a reliable cleaning company ensures professional results, but it comes at a cost. DIY cleaning may seem cheaper, but without the right equipment and expertise, it might not meet bond refund standards.
4. DIY vs. Hiring Professionals: Which is Better?
Some tenants attempt to do end-of-lease cleaning themselves to save money. However, this can be time-consuming, physically demanding, and risky if the cleaning does not meet the landlord’s standards.
Pros & Cons of DIY Cleaning
Pros
1. Saves money on cleaning fees;
2. Full control over cleaning process;
3. Suitable for smaller, well-maintained properties
Cons
1. Time-consuming and exhausting2. Requires buying/renting cleaning equipment
3. Risk of bond deductions if cleaning is inadequate
Pros & Cons of Hiring Professional Cleaners
Pros
1. Ensures high-quality cleaning that meets rental
requirements;
2. Saves time and effort;
3. Reduces stress and risk of bond deductions
Cons
1. Costs more upfront2. Need to schedule in advance
3. Must choose a trustworthy cleaning company
Verdict: If your bond refund is worth $1,000 or more, hiring professionals for $250–$500 is a smart investment to guarantee a full refund.
5. Is End of Lease Cleaning Worth the Cost?
Yes! Here’s why paying for professional end-of-lease cleaning is worth it:
1. Higher Chances of Getting Your Full Bond Back
Landlords and property managers are strict about cleanliness standards. Hiring professionals ensures that your rental meets bond refund conditions, preventing deductions for incomplete cleaning.
2. Saves Time and Energy
Cleaning an entire house thoroughly can take 8+ hours or more. Professional cleaners work efficiently and use industrial-grade equipment, ensuring the job is done faster and more effectively.
3. Avoids Stress & Last-Minute Hassles
Moving is already stressful - packing, shifting utilities, and organizing logistics. Hiring a cleaning service removes one major task from your to-do list, allowing you to focus on moving without stress.
4. Compliance with Lease Agreements
Many lease agreements require carpet steam cleaning, pest control, or deep cleaning services. Professionals handle these tasks, ensuring you meet all tenancy obligations.
5. No Risk of Landlord Disputes
If cleaning isn’t up to standard, landlords can charge a premium for cleaning services out of your bond. Hiring professionals upfront gives you full control over the cost and prevents unnecessary disputes.
